Catalog description

5100. 3 hours. Study of ethics, law, and professional issues including counseling history, philosophy, roles, self-care, supervision, professional organizations, credentialing, and trends for Professional School Counselors and Clinical Mental Health Counselors. Course Typically Offered: Fall and Spring.
